Pittsburgh Pirates take on the St. Louis Cardinals with Odds and Betting Pick

The St. Louis Cardinals host Pittsburgh on Sunday, looking to pick up a win and improve their 16-15 mark against the 16-14 Pirates in MLB betting odds action at Busch Stadium.

St. Louis hands the ball to starter Michael Wacha in this one and he'll try to improve on his 2-2 mark on the year. Pittsburgh counters with Gerrit Cole, who will try to quiet the fans and the Cardinals bats at the same time.

Sportsbook Odds & Computer Pick

St. Louis was a -118 moneyline favorites earlier in the day at Sportsbook, based on the starting pitcher matchup. That pairing made odds makers at Sportsbook pick an Sportsbook over under number of 7.5.

Odds Shark computer prediction handicapping models run on this game pick a 5.6-2.5 victory for the Cardinals. View the computer score prediction and who will win the pick on the moneyline for all upcoming MLB matchups here.

Pittsburgh Pirates vs St. Louis Cardinals Matchup

Team Betting Records & Power Rankings

The St. Louis Cardinals sport a record of 16-15 heading into this matchup, while the Pittsburgh Pirates sit at 16-14 on the season Stay Informed: follow us on Twitter for odds specials, betting line moves and St. Louis vs Pittsburgh injuries news.

According to MLB Power Rankings here, it's the No. 6-ranked St. Louis Cardinals and the No. 14-rated Pittsburgh Pirates in this matchup.

Statistical Matchup

When it comes to getting on base, the visiting Pittsburgh Pirates rank No. 1 at 9.97 hits per game. That compares with the St. Louis Cardinals No. 6 ranking in that category.

Comparing defensive stats, Pittsburgh owns the No. 25-rated road mark, allowing 5.19 runs per game on the highway. St. Louis, on the other hand, rates No. 9 in scoring at home.

Recent Outings Betting Recap

The Pirates were saddled with a loss last time out in J Locke's start, as they lost 6-4 against St. Louis on Saturday at Busch Stadium.

Betting Trends
  • Pittsburgh is 1-5 SU in its last 6 games
  • The total has gone OVER in 5 of Pittsburgh's last 6 games
  • Pittsburgh is 5-1 SU in its last 6 games on the road
  • The total has gone OVER in 10 of Pittsburgh's last 13 games on the road
  • St. Louis is 4-2 SU in its last 6 games
  • St. Louis is 4-2 SU in its last 6 games at home
  • St. Louis is 1-4 SU in its last 5 games when playing Pittsburgh
  • St. Louis is 14-5 SU in its last 19 games when playing at home against Pittsburgh

Next Betting Matchups

Pittsburgh at Cincinnati, Monday, May 9th
St. Louis at Los Angeles, Tuesday, May 10th

Back to Top